Optimizing laboratorio workflows for faster results
Streamlined workflows reduce errors and increase throughput in any lab environment. Begin by mapping every process from sample receipt to result reporting to identify bottlenecks and redundant steps.
Next, implement standardized operating procedures (SOPs) and checklists. These tools help both new and experienced staff perform tasks consistently, which lowers variability and accelerates training.

Automation and digital tools
Automation can dramatically increase throughput and reduce human error. Automated liquid handlers, plate readers, and sample tracking systems are common in modern labs.
Digital tools such as laboratory information management systems (LIMS) and barcode-based sample tracking enhance traceability and data integrity. Moreover, integrating instruments with LIMS saves time by eliminating manual data entry.

Quality control and assurance
Quality control (QC) ensures that every test result meets predefined standards. Implement daily QC checks and control charts to monitor assay performance over time.
Quality assurance (QA) complements QC by auditing processes, training, and documentation. Together, QC and QA build confidence in the reliability of laboratory results.

Data management and traceability in laboratory operations
Accurate data management is essential for reproducible research and regulatory compliance. Use secure LIMS and backup systems to protect critical data and metadata.
Traceability from sample collection to final report is made possible through barcode labeling and electronic chain-of-custody records. This transparency minimizes disputes and supports audits.

Actionable steps to transform your laboratorio today
Start with a 30-day improvement plan: map workflows, prioritize quick wins such as implementing SOPs, and schedule critical maintenance. Next, pilot automation or a LIMS integration for a single workflow to measure benefits before scaling.
Finally, invest in staff training and establish measurable KPIs like turnaround time, error rates, and instrument uptime. These metrics enable continuous improvement and justify future investments.
